oleophobia
Oleophobia is a specific phobia characterized by an irrational and persistent fear of oil or grease. This phobia can manifest in various forms, including a fear of touching, smelling, or being near substances like oil, gasoline, or other greasy materials. Individuals with oleophobia may experience physical symptoms such as increased heart rate, sweating, and trembling when exposed to these substances. The fear can be triggered by a variety of factors, including past negative experiences, cultural influences, or even media portrayals.
